This universal fit single 16" electric fan and shroud assembly has the power to cool even the most potent engines. Features heavy duty SPAL fan.

917-4084 Diagram (PDF)  

Note: This fan directly fits 1968-72 Chevelle/Malibu and 1970-81 Camaro, but may also fit other applications as well with slight modification.

    Budget 40-Amp Relay Kit
    x
    							                        

    Use this handy 40 amp relay to wire up your 12 volt horn, electric fuel pump, electric fan with sensor, shaved door handles, or whatever! Contains relay, plug, wire, and instructions.

    The wiring would be as follows (included in kit instructions):

    • Red Wire #30 Prong = main 12V power source
    • Black Wire #85 Prong = Electric fan sensor OR low (oil) pressure switch OR grounding switch
    • Blue Wire #86 Prong = 12V toggle switch OR ignition switch "ACC" terminal
    • Yellow Wire #87 Prong = to fan or fuel pump + lead
    • White Wire or Center Prong = not normally used
